Jab is the only thing that reliably stuffs your approach on the ground. Down tilt also works but that requires a lot more precision. The thing is eating a homing attack is 8~10% damage and it doesn't really let you get any follow ups on me, but eating a spin dash is at least 15% damage plus an air mix up. The safest options are either jab or shield, and I feel like I need to be pro-active in the match-up so I'm not always being pushed to the ledge. I still need to learn how to anti-air better too. I also find it weird shooting star bit sometimes hit you out of spin dash and other times you go straight through it, does one of your specials make you go through it?
